Homemade Breadcrumbs Recipe
Don't toss out that stale bread! Chop it up, throw it in the oven to toast, and pulse it in the blender! Viola! You have now repurposed your stale bread into irresistable breadcrumbs that can be used for casserole toppings, fried recipes, bread pudding, and so much more!
- 1 loaf stale bread or stale bread ends
- Seasonings of choice (optional)
Cut up slices of bread into small cubes.
Place the bread cubes on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
Bake for 45 minutes up to 1 hour at 200 degrees until bread pieces are dry, but not burnt.
Allow the bread pieces to cool completely.
Add the bread pieces to a food processor or blender in batches and pulse until crumbled.
Stir in herbs of choice (optional).
